East Suffolk Council is an exciting place to work, delivering essential local services and making a real difference to a quarter of a million people across East Suffolk.
We currently have an opportunity to join East Suffolk Council's Energy Projects Team as a Programme Officer.
The role:
Working with the Programme Manager, you will act as a central point of contact for the Energy Projects Team. This will include management of relationships with the public, customers, internal teams, project developers, and elected members of the authority.
You will provide project management and administrative support to the Energy Projects Team, ensuring the effective day to day co-ordination of the team’s activities to ensure delivery of the team’s aims and objectives.
You will be supporting the Programme Manager to develop programmes and management tools to ensure deadlines are met, calendars are organised, and invoicing/payments are made promptly. This role is key in supporting the delivery of the Council’s role in responding to Nationally Significant Infrastructure Projects (NSIP) and determining other major energy projects are achieved in a timely manner.
What you will need:
Experience of Project Management and arranging and co-ordinating events. You will have relevant administrative support experience and of minute taking, preferably in a local authority environment.
You will be educated to degree level (or equivalent) and have a minimum of 4 GCSEs including Maths and English along with good numerical skills and attention to detail.
A self-motivated and flexible individual, you will be comfortable working within strict deadlines and have excellent communication skills and the ability to build and maintain effective working relationships with internal teams, external agencies, elected members and the public.
